Etymology

New Latin, from Latin uvula, because the flowers dangle much like the human uvula and the plant was once considered effective medicine for uvular disease.

Proper noun

Uvularia f

  1. A taxonomic genus within the family Colchicaceae bellworts, bellflowers, or merrybells, of North America.
